The HP MO003200JWTBU 3.2TB SAS 12G MU SFF SC PM5 SSD is engineered to deliver exceptional performance and reliability for enterprise storage solutions. With a substantial capacity of 3.2TB, this solid-state drive is designed to meet the demanding requirements of data-intensive applications, ensuring rapid data access and efficient storage management. Its SAS 12G interface provides high-speed connectivity, enabling seamless integration into existing server environments while maximizing throughput.
Built with advanced Multi-Use (MU) technology and a small form factor (SFF), the PM5 SSD offers enhanced endurance and consistent performance under heavy workloads. This drive is optimized for mission-critical operations, supporting sustained data transfer rates and low latency to improve overall system responsiveness. The HP MO003200JWTBU also incorporates robust error correction and power-loss protection features, safeguarding data integrity and minimizing downtime.
